ELECTRONICALLY CONTROLLED BRAKE SYSTEM, Diagnostic DTC:C1240

DTC Code DTC Name
C1240 Yaw Rate Sensor Discrimination
Click here

DESCRIPTION

DTC No. Detection Item INF Code DTC Detection Condition Trouble Area Note
C1240 Yaw Rate Sensor Discrimination 321 The skid control ECU assembly identification information and the yaw rate sensor identification information sent by CAN communication differs for 1 second or more
  • Yaw rate sensor

  • Skid control ECU assembly

C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T

Note:

When replacing the skid control ECU assembly or yaw rate sensor, perform initialization and calibration of the linear solenoid valve.
